Young Bess is a 1953 Technicolor biographical film made by Metro-Goldwyn-Mayer about the early life of Elizabeth I, from her turbulent childhood to the eve of her accession to the throne of England.

It stars Jean Simmons and Stewart Granger as Thomas Seymour, with Charles Laughton as Elizabeth's father, Henry VIII, a part he had played twenty years before in The Private Life of Henry VIII.

The film was directed by George Sidney and produced by Sidney Franklin, from a screenplay by Jan Lustig [de] and Arthur Wimperis based on the novel of the same title by Margaret Irwin (1944).
